>>15359347
leaving the autopilot on and not watching what it was doing
it couldn't have seen the trailer, but the human in the driver's seat could have seen it beforehand
People overestimating the capabilities of camera aided cruise control. There will be a time when you can let the computer drive and not pay attention to the road anymore, but 2016 is not it.

there are two types of s2000s. From what I remember one had a higher rev limit than the other.
I am considering this as my next car as my Acura 2001 cls type s 3.2 now has some work that needs to be done.
Wanted to rice up the Acura but I am told parts are sort of hard to find...
What should I do?
>>15355978
AP1 and AP2
now google them
AP1 = Higher rev limiter and more "raw"
AP2 = Lower rev limiter which doesn't matter if you're not a boyracer considering the car is better in almost every way.
